DoubleLi

qq: 517712484 wx: ldbgliet

  博客园 :: 首页 :: 博问 :: 闪存 :: 新随笔 :: 联系 :: 订阅 订阅 :: 管理 ::
上一页 1 ··· 433 434 435 436 437 438 439 440 441 ··· 474 下一页

2012年12月12日

摘要: 8推荐在浏览器中嵌入activex后,线程中触发的事件就没有动静了,如果在调试的情况下,还能发现浏览器有非法错发生。而同样的activex如果使用应用程序来调用则正常。解决方法是取巧的方式,在线程中发出消息,控件响应消息后再FireEvent。1.创建控件项目。 2.类向导, 使用 Add 方法将启动二线程并返回。 下面的代码显示方法启动二线程并立即返回 MFCActiveX 控件中。 全局函数以作为二线程工作函数还声明: LONG ThreadProc(LPVOID pParam); void CFireeventCtrl::StartLengthyProcess() { ... 阅读全文
posted @ 2012-12-12 19:01 DoubleLi 阅读(2010) 评论(0) 推荐(0)

摘要: 1. 点击【开始】->【运行】 命令:regedit.2. 定位到HKEY_LOCALMACHINE -> SOFTWARE -> Microsoft -> Internet Explorer -> Main3. 在【右边区域】【右键】新建一个名称为TabProcGrowth的DWORD值, 数值数据设置为0.VS不用重启,直接可以按F5进行调试ActiveX了!参看: http://social.microsoft.com/Forums/en-US/vsdebug/thread/e2c795cd-b7a0-4fad-b7c9-b1ca40d7302e 网页中OC 阅读全文
posted @ 2012-12-12 18:57 DoubleLi 阅读(1815) 评论(0) 推荐(0)

摘要: //比较好的教程ocx 在 win7 系统会出现注册需要管理员权限的问题,这时候需要用管理员身份运行 cmd,然后运行 regsvr32注册。很麻烦尝试使用 nsis 做成安装包, 采用 regdll 注册 ocx, 成功。ocx和外面的程序交互主要通过提供方法属性 + 事件 方法属性可以提供给js调用,事件可以给js 通过下面的方式进行回调注入<object id="xxx"></object><script language="JavaScript" for="xx" Event="even 阅读全文
posted @ 2012-12-12 17:37 DoubleLi 阅读(3542) 评论(0) 推荐(0)

摘要: .h 文件#define WM_TEST WM_USER + 1class CTestThread : public CWinThread{ DECLARE_DYNCREATE(CTestThread)protected: CTestThread (); virtual ~CTestThread ();public: virtual BOOL InitInstance(); virtual int ExitInstance();protected: afx_msg void OnTest(WPARAM wParam,LPARAM lParam); DECLARE_MESSAGE_MAP()}. 阅读全文
posted @ 2012-12-12 16:07 DoubleLi 阅读(1160) 评论(0) 推荐(0)

摘要: 问题描述:新建一个MFC ActiveX工程,添加一对话框资源,上面有一些标准控件,如按钮、编辑框、树形列表等,并生成一个类CCtrlPanel。 在CXXXXCtrl类中: int CXXXXCtrl::OnCreate(LPCREATESTRUCT lpCreateStruct) { if (COleControl::OnCreate(lpCreateStruct) == -1) return -1; m_CtrlPanel.Create(IDD_CTRLPANEL,this); //m_CtrlPanel在.h文件中申明为:CCtrlPanel m_CtrlPanel; ... 阅读全文
posted @ 2012-12-12 15:36 DoubleLi 阅读(1238) 评论(0) 推荐(0)

摘要: 原文发表在[http://community.csdn.net/expert/Topicview2.asp?id=3072485]带子窗口的ActiveX控件问题,如何获取回车键? 问题:新建一个MFC ActiveX工程,添加一对话框资源,上面有一些标准控件,如按钮、编辑框等,并生成一个类CCtrlPanel。在CXXXXCtrl类中:int CXXXXCtrl::OnCreate(LPCREATESTRUCT lpCreateStruct) {if (COleControl::OnCreate(lpCreateStruct) == -1) return -1;m_CtrlPanel.Cre 阅读全文
posted @ 2012-12-12 15:31 DoubleLi 阅读(1422) 评论(0) 推荐(0)

摘要: 自 Panr 的 Blog // 关键词:// 面对对象编程、超类化、子类化、Superclassing// MFC、CWnd::SubclassWindow// 通用控件、CMNCTRL//// 主题:// 通过CWnd::SubclassWindow 函数的分析,浅谈MFC中超类化技术的实现////// 背景// 我在2002-12月见了mahongxi (烤鸡翅膀)(色摸)在CSDN上的一个帖// 介绍了MFC中窗体的超类化的概念,以下是对我个人回贴的总结//// 日志// 修改:Panr 2002-12-15 13:30 版式整理,转帖到CSDN文档中心// 修改:Pa... 阅读全文
posted @ 2012-12-12 14:17 DoubleLi 阅读(292) 评论(0) 推荐(0)

摘要: 孙鑫VC学习笔记:ActiveX 控件作者:华仔|录入时间:2007-12-26|点击:313次打印此文章|字体:大中小基本概念:容器和服务器程序 容器应用程序时可以嵌入或链接对象的应用程序。Word 就是容器应用程序。服务器应用程序是创建对象并且当对象被双击时,可以被启动的应用程序。Excel 就是服务器应用程序。ActiveX 控件不能独立运行,它必须被嵌入容器应用程序中,和容器应用程序一起运行。---------------------------------------------------------------------------------编写一个 ActiveX 时钟控件 阅读全文
posted @ 2012-12-12 11:34 DoubleLi 阅读(866) 评论(0) 推荐(0)

2012年12月11日

摘要: 本文简单介绍了当前Windows支持的各种Socket I/O模型,如果你发现其中存在什么错误请务必赐教。一:select模型二:WSAAsyncSelect模型三:WSAEventSelect模型四:Overlapped I/O 事件通知模型五:Overlapped I/O 完成例程模型六:IOCP模型老陈有一个在外地工作的女儿,不能经常回来,老陈和她通过信件联系。他们的信会被邮递员投递到他们的信箱里。这和Socket模型非常类似。下面我就以老陈接收信件为例讲解Socket I/O模型~~~一:select模型老陈非常想看到女儿的信。以至于他每隔10分钟就下楼检查信箱,看是否有女儿的信~~~ 阅读全文
posted @ 2012-12-11 00:05 DoubleLi 阅读(391) 评论(0) 推荐(0)

摘要: 一。程序运行效果图二。程序源代码三。程序设计相关基础知识 1.计算机网络 2.IP地址 3.协议 4.网络体系结构 5.TCP/IP体系结构与特点 6.客户机/服务器模式 7.TCP/IP特点 8.套接字的引入 9.面向 连接/无连接 的套接字的系统调用时序图/流程图一。程序运行效果图二。程序源代码[cpp] view plaincopyprint?//server.cpp #include<iostream> #include<cstdio> #include<Winsock2.h> usingnamespacestd;intmain(){//加载sock 阅读全文
posted @ 2012-12-11 00:01 DoubleLi 阅读(5408) 评论(0) 推荐(1)

上一页 1 ··· 433 434 435 436 437 438 439 440 441 ··· 474 下一页